Ingredients
1/4 cup chicken drippings
1 1/2 cups chopped yellow onion (2 onions)
1/4 cup all-purpose flour
Kosher salt and freshly ground black pepper
2 cups chicken stock, preferably homemade, heated
1 tablespoon brandy
1 tablespoon heavy cream
Directions
- In a large (10- to 12-inch) saute pan, heat the chicken drippings on medium-low heat. Add the onions and cook for 12 to 15 minutes, until the onions are caramelized.
- Whisk the flour, 1 teaspoon salt and 1/2 teaspoon pepper into the pan and cook for 2 to 3 minutes. Add the hot chicken stock and brandy, and cook uncovered for 4 to 5 minutes, until thickened. Add the cream and serve immediately or refrigerate and reheat before serving.
